Puerto Vallarta records a 168% increase in cruise passenger arrivals so far this year

Puerto Vallarta (PVDN) - Puerto Vallarta is recording an excellent start to the year in terms of tourism, not only because of the number of domestic and foreign tourists it receives by air or land, but also by sea, which is on the rise.

The Administration of the National Port System Puerto Vallarta, SA de CV announced that the port added more than 150,000 passengers in the 51 cruise ships that docked in Puerto Vallarta during the first two months of 2023.
